Exploring the Styles: From Classic to Contemporary

When we talk about i. Perry Ellis dress shoes, the variety is seriously impressive, guys. They really cater to a wide spectrum of tastes and needs, ensuring there's a perfect pair out there for everyone. Let's break down some of the core styles you'll find and why they rock. First up, the Oxfords. These are the undisputed kings of formal footwear. i. Perry Ellis often offers Oxfords with that classic, clean silhouette – think plain-toe for ultimate minimalism or cap-toe for a touch of traditional elegance. They’re perfect for suits, tuxedos, and any situation where you need to bring your A-game. What’s great is how i. Perry Ellis might add a subtle twist, like a unique leather finish or a slightly different lacing system, to keep them feeling fresh. Then you've got the Loafers. Oh man, loafers are just chef's kiss for versatility. Whether it's a classic penny loafer, a sophisticated tassel loafer, or a stylish bit loafer, i. Perry Ellis nails them. These are fantastic for bridging the gap between formal and casual. Rock them with a suit for a slightly more relaxed vibe, or pair them with chinos or even dark wash jeans for a smart-casual look. They’re easy to slip on and off, which is always a bonus when you’re on the go. Don't underestimate the power of a good loafer! Moving on, let's talk about Derbies. Often confused with Oxfords, Derbies typically have an open lacing system, which makes them a bit more forgiving in terms of fit and generally perceived as slightly less formal, though still perfectly acceptable for most business settings. i. Perry Ellis often brings a modern edge to their Derby designs, making them a solid choice for the contemporary professional. Now, for those looking for something a bit more distinctive, the Monk Strap shoes are where it's at. These ditch the laces in favor of buckles, giving them a unique and dapper appearance. Single, double, or even triple monk straps – i. Perry Perry Ellis offers options that make a statement without being over the top. They add a serious dose of personality to any outfit. And we can’t forget about the Chukka Boots and Desert Boots. While sometimes leaning more casual, i. Perry Ellis often crafts versions in dressier leathers or suedes that can absolutely be dressed up. A clean-lined chukka in polished leather can look surprisingly sharp with the right trousers. The key takeaway here is that i. Perry Ellis doesn't just stick to the tried-and-true; they also experiment with finishes, colorways (think rich burgundies, deep navies, and versatile grays alongside the classic blacks and browns), and material combinations. This means you're not just buying a shoe; you're investing in a piece of design that reflects current trends while respecting timeless appeal. Seriously, the range is fantastic, and it’s all about finding the silhouette that speaks to you and the lifestyle you lead. Whether you're a traditionalist or an early adopter of style trends, there's an i. Perry Ellis dress shoe waiting to elevate your look.

Materials Matter: Quality You Can Feel

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: what are i. Perry Ellis dress shoes actually made of? Because, honestly, the materials used are a massive indicator of both the shoe's quality and how it's going to feel on your feet. And let me tell you, i. Perry Ellis really puts thought into this. The cornerstone, as you might expect with quality dress shoes, is premium leather. You’ll often find them using full-grain or top-grain leathers, which are the highest grades available. What does that mean for you? It means the leather is incredibly durable, supple, and develops a beautiful patina over time. Think of it like a fine wine – it just gets better with age! This kind of leather molds to your foot, offering a custom-like fit and breathability that synthetic materials just can't replicate. You'll notice the rich texture and smooth finish, which are hallmarks of genuine, high-quality leather. Beyond the standard smooth leathers, i. Perry Ellis also incorporates other fantastic materials. Suede is a popular choice, offering a softer, more luxurious texture that adds a touch of refined casualness or sophisticated flair, depending on how you style it. Suede is fantastic for loafers or chukka boots, providing a slightly more relaxed yet still polished look. Then there are the patent leathers for those ultra-formal occasions, offering that high-shine, mirror-like finish that screams elegance. But it's not just about the upper materials. The brand also pays attention to the linings and insoles. Often, you'll find leather linings, which help with moisture-wicking and overall comfort, preventing that clammy feeling. Many of their dress shoes feature cushioned insoles, sometimes with memory foam or other shock-absorbing technologies. This is HUGE for comfort, especially if you're walking a lot or standing for extended periods. It's this attention to the internal construction that often elevates an i. Perry Ellis shoe from just looking good to feeling great all day long. And let's not forget the outsoles. While some dress shoes might have traditional leather soles, i. Perry Ellis often incorporates more modern materials like rubber or composite soles. These can offer better traction (no more slipping on slick floors!), increased durability, and more flexibility, which is key for a comfortable walking experience. Some might even feature Goodyear welting or Blake construction, which are methods known for their durability and ability to resole the shoes, extending their lifespan significantly. So, when you're looking at an i. Perry Ellis dress shoe, know that the quality isn't just skin deep. They're using materials that are chosen for their aesthetic appeal, their comfort properties, and their longevity. It's this holistic approach to material selection that makes them such a reliable and satisfying choice for guys who demand more from their footwear.

Styling Your i. Perry Ellis Dress Shoes

Okay, you've snagged a killer pair of i. Perry Ellis dress shoes, and now you're wondering how to rock them. Don't sweat it, guys, styling these bad boys is easier than you think! The versatility of i. Perry Ellis means they can slot into a ton of different looks. Let's break it down. For the ultimate classic and formal look, pair Oxfords or sharp Monk Straps with a well-tailored suit. Black Oxfords are your go-to for black tie or very formal business events. A dark brown or oxblood Oxford or Monk Strap can work beautifully with navy, charcoal, or gray suits for most business professional settings. Ensure your trousers have a clean break or are hemmed to the right length so they don't bunch up over the shoe – it makes a huge difference! Now, let's talk Loafers. These are your secret weapon for smart-casual and business-casual. Pair penny loafers or bit loafers in brown or tan leather with chinos and a button-down shirt or a blazer. They instantly elevate your look without feeling stuffy. For a slightly more relaxed, modern vibe, try wearing loafers with dark wash jeans (no rips or excessive fading!) and a nice sweater or a casual sport coat. Tassel loafers can lean a bit more formal, so they work well with suits too, offering a slightly less traditional option. What about Derbies? They're super adaptable. Wear them with suits for a slightly more relaxed take than Oxfords, or pair them with dressier trousers and a blazer for a sophisticated business-casual ensemble. Chukka Boots or dressier Desert Boots are fantastic for bridging the gap between casual and semi-formal. Think dark chinos or even well-fitting jeans, a crisp shirt, and maybe a V-neck sweater or a casual jacket. They add a rugged yet refined touch. When choosing colors, remember that brown, oxblood, and tan shoes are generally more versatile for non-black tie events than black. Black shoes are best reserved for formal wear or very specific conservative business settings. Don't be afraid to match your leather accessories – a brown belt with brown shoes, a black belt with black shoes – it creates a cohesive and polished look. Pay attention to the shade and finish too. A high-shine patent leather is strictly formal, while a matte leather or suede is more adaptable. Remember, the key is balance. If your shoes are the statement piece (like a bold wingtip or a unique color), keep the rest of your outfit relatively clean. Conversely, if you're wearing a loud suit or patterned shirt, a simpler, classic shoe style might be best. Ultimately, styling i. Perry Ellis dress shoes is about understanding the specific shoe style, the occasion, and your personal flair. They provide the foundation for a great outfit, allowing you to express yourself with confidence and sophistication. Experiment, have fun, and let your feet do the talking!
